TICKET-7815: Ridgeline vault locked after bloom-filter misconfiguration. The new bloom filter fronting the Cobblekv key-value store was sized for the wrong key cardinality, producing excessive false negatives; the vault agent interpreted repeated cache misses as tampering and sealed the Ridgeline vault. For the pending release, please hold the deploy until the filter is resized to 2^24 bits with four hash functions and the store is re-warmed. Once verified, perform a manual unseal using the recovery passphrase that is provided just below.

recovery phrase for fahof-fawip: casael-fenael-wenix

## Escalation: Websocket Reconnect Bug

Heads up — if the Driftgate reconnect bug flares up during a release window, don't just roll back. First check whether the gateway pods are cycling; if they are, the bug is probably ours, not the client's. Mute the flapping alerts, note the affected regions, and page the realtime team via the usual rotation. If nobody picks up within fifteen minutes, go straight to the Driftgate team lead at the address below.

billing contact of bawep-tajeg = tamath.silion.fraok@olvarqsoft.local

- [ ] Ceremony step 4: verify canary gating rules for Slateline before key rotation. Gate requires error rate under 0.5% across two regions, 30-minute soak, no rollback flags. Do not rotate if canary is mid-bake. Confirm gate state in the deploy console, then sign. Unlock the signing enclave with the recovery passphrase directly below.

vault phrase of kaduf-baweg = norael-julox-raleth-wenok-eliir-ulamir-ulair-norwyn-rusion